Industrial Robot Cable Assembly Design for Motion and Signal Routing

Robot cable assemblies must handle motion, signal routing and compact installation space. A cable that works on a fixed panel may fail early when it is routed through a moving robot arm.

Key Design Points

Review bend radius, flex cycle expectation, jacket material, connector locking method and strain relief before sampling. For sensor or motor wiring, define signal type, current load, shielding and grounding requirements.

Cable length should be checked in the actual routing path, including service loops and clamp positions. Labels should remain readable after installation.

Supplier Information Needed

Provide robot model or equipment layout, connector part numbers, pinout, cable specification, movement area and test requirements. This reduces trial-and-error during prototype builds.
